The Adventure Starts Before You Hit the Trail
Every expedition kicks off before sunrise — our crew loads up, gear is checked, and the anticipation builds as we head deep into Colorado's backcountry. This is the real Rabbit Hole experience: a tight-knit group of explorers, all geared up and ready for whatever the wilderness throws at them.
From camouflage to binoculars, our adventurers come prepared. Whether it's your first night hike or your tenth camping expedition, that ride through the dark forest toward the unknown never gets old.

Multi-Day Expeditions
Jim Myers
With over 15 years of backcountry experience not only across Colorado but around the world, Jim has guided literally hundreds of campers, hikers, and adventure seekers into the wilds of Colorado's wilderness — to date, without a single safety incident. Jim is the founder of Rabbit Hole Adventures as well as The Sasquatch Outpost Museum in Bailey, Colorado. Jim is never more in his element than when he's out seeking encounters with Sasquatch.
- CPR Certified
- First Aid Certified
- 14 Years as Sasquatch Researcher
Equine Backcountry
Jill Herrera
Jill is the epitome of a "horse person", having owned and trained countless horses herself, led dozens of packing expeditions into the Sierra Nevada mountains, and has worked with Jim in Rabbit Hole Adventures for over 6 years. Her calm, confident leadership and experience puts her guests at ease from the very first trail.
- CPR
- First Aid
- Horse-Whisperer
